Unless you have a jailbroken device, arbitrary apps you write won't be able to access that stream.



You can use the EAAccessory framework to talk to it. Just use the protocol string "com.southernstars.sw9a".

What I'm not sure of is what sorts of apps they'll let into the app store that repurpose the cable.
